Is D.Pharmacy enough to be eligible to apply for MPSC?
I have completed D.Pharmacy. Now, am I eligible to apply for Maharashtra Public Service Commission (MPSC) examination? If not, then what should I do to become eligible to apply for MPSC?

Re: Is D.Pharmacy enough to be eligible to apply for MPSC?
MPSC stands for Maharashtra Public Service Commission and to appear in the MPSC State Services examination the minimum education required is a graduation degree in any discipline from a recognised university.
So, having just completed your Diploma in Pharmacy degree course, you are not eligible to apply for MPSC examination as Diploma is not equivalent to a graduation degree course. For more details regarding MPSC examination, you can refer to the link www.mpsc.gov.in. |

Re: Is D.Pharmacy enough to be eligible to apply for MPSC?
D.pharm is not a graduate degree it is a diploma course. As per the criteria of MPSC candidates must have a bachelor's degree in any stream. So you are not eligible for MPSC. Do B.pharm in 3 years corresponding your D.pharm. Then your are eligible for MPSC.
●N.B: IF any clerical post will be published under MPSC you will be eligible for that. As these types of posts needs a 10+2 equivalent course which you already have. |

Re: Is D.Pharmacy enough to be eligible to apply for MPSC?
MPSC is Maharashtra Public Service Commission. It conducts entrance examination for recruitment in various state services.
The eligibility to appear for the examination is that :- Candidate must have passed bachelor degree from a recognised university. Candidate's age must be between 19-33 years. So, candidates with diploma qualification are not eligible to appear in the examination and will become eligible only after the bachelor degree course.
